Cute Daisy May DT Card

Morning all it's a new challenge day for Cute Daisy May and this week we would love to see 'One For The Boys.  I have used one of Linnie's images and decided to use a side step card.  I have coloured the image with Copics the papers are Basic Gray, the blue card I have stamped with my sand stamp to give a bit of definition I cut some circles and added some buttons.  I hope you will join us this week and for more inspiration please take time to have a peek at the other DT projects they are quite wonderful.

Fairy-Nuff-Cute Daisy May


Morning to you all today is Monday which means a new challenge at Cute Daisy May and the theme this week is Fairy's.  This is my DT card and Daisy May has been coloured with Glitter Sakura Pens and she really does shine up when the light hits her.  The circles I punched out and have added peel offs to make them look like hanging baubles I punched the butterflies out from glitter card I have also added some punched snowflakes that I coloured with a gold metallic pen.

My first Cute Daisy May DT Card



Hi all well this is my début as a DT member for Cute Daisy May Challenge and I am so nervous wondering what you will think of it. The challenge this week is to use 'Texture' on your creation I have used the spots cuttlebug folder some Laura Ashley flocked papers, lace, stickles, flower soft and decided to use two Daisy May images I chose the Autumn colour theme which is my favourite and very popular at this time of year. Flowers at her Feet


Hi all this is my entry for this week's Cute Daisy May challenge the theme being 'Circles' I have used one of the new Cute Daisy May Fairy images and coloured her with promarkers I added some stickles to her wings her bodice and the frill on her tutu. I have used Bearlymine backing papers and punched two circles of glittered paper and added some flowers. I was trying to portray the theme that she has just performed the two glittered circle's are the spotlights and the flowers have been thrown onto the stage at her feet......good idea or not?
